Output 89590cb7635cbd1ef80dc78a992b66ea6263d20ce6abda413091ff132d606eaa:16

value
10584885
script pubkey
OP_0 OP_PUSHBYTES_20 3f0ef4a432fa5c2828c44799b2ea4ed6d3440ffc
address
bc1q8u80ffpjlfwzs2xyg7vm96jw6mf5grlujfw2ut
transaction
89590cb7635cbd1ef80dc78a992b66ea6263d20ce6abda413091ff132d606eaa
spent
true